This role is for a Director, Strategic Finance at Armada, a company providing AI infrastructure. The position focuses on financial planning, analysis, forecasting, and strategic decision support, partnering with business leaders to translate strategy into financial objectives and drive long-range planning. Responsibilities include building financial models, scenario analyses, and business cases, as well as collaborating with various departments and coaching finance professionals. The ideal candidate has 10+ years of experience in strategic finance, strong analytical and modeling skills, and experience in fast-paced startup environments.
